forth and last day in Italy
This day started at 5am, after some delay getting to our bus we left Rome on a 4 hour bus ride to the port of Naples. The drive was long but the countryside of Italy was beautiful.
Along the way we passed by Monte casino, where their was a 9 month
long battle in World War II. We finally arrived at the port of Naples shortly
before 11am and just before the boat left. We had to run to catch the boat.
We crossed the Tiberian Sea on a one-hour boat ride in stormy seas. But the
weather cleared just as we arrived. So far this was the most beautiful place
we had been to on the whole trip.
We got off the hydrofoil and boarded another boat that took us around
the 12 square km island. Then we packed our selves into a tiny bus that took
us up the 1000 ft tall cliff so that we could get a better view of the island.
I did not care for the ride up the narrow streets and at times we inches from
the edge of the cliff. But I must say the drive was worth it and we had a spectacular
view, the best view of the whole trip. After a really bad lunch we left the
island at 5pm and did not get back to Rome until midnight. The next morning,
at 5am we would start our 25-hour trip back to Jerseyville.
